Output 596e682eb5fa241278a1777b736754ca9d92c1e87c0edc8d6682eeee00032687:0

value
1951024
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d572629f91f73857aa0d1f820dd5978ebcafb428 OP_EQUALVERIFY OP_CHECKSIG
address
1LTbxVCZk3F2jwapojTsoDP5gkeWhAWLaW
transaction
596e682eb5fa241278a1777b736754ca9d92c1e87c0edc8d6682eeee00032687
spent
true